So instead, I'll talk about Suprglu. This site is is similar to an entry I saw win Rails Day but since the site is down for that I can't find it again. However, that site never worked so it's probably best I can't rememember either.
Suprglu tries to aggregate all the RSS feeds we are creating from del.icio.us to 43things and back. Then it puts them into a nice blog style format and lets you reaggregate them. It's an idea almost like the status page idea I had but entirely from feeds. I like the idea and I hope that the team can do more with it soon.
